Coverage Options for North Freedom Properties
Dwelling Fire Forms
- DP-1 (Basic): Named perils; ACV (Actual Cash Value) on many losses. Best for lower-value or vacant properties.
- DP-2 (Broad): Adds perils like falling objects and accidental discharge of water; a solid baseline for most dwellings.
- DP-3 (Special): Open perils on the dwelling with exclusions; ideal for well-maintained properties in North Freedom.
Essential Add-Ons
- Liability Coverage: Protects against claims; consider limits based on property value.
- Loss of Use: Covers additional living expenses if a fire displaces occupants.
- Ordinance or Law: Helps with code upgrades for older structures.
- Water Backup: Useful in areas with potential flooding.
- Extended Coverage: For wind, hail, and other Wisconsin-specific risks.

DP-1 vs DP-2 vs DP-3 (Quick Compare)
| Feature | DP-1 | DP-2 | DP-3 |
|---|---|---|---|
| Peril scope | Basic named perils | Broad named perils | Special (open perils) on dwelling |
| Settlement | Often ACV | ACV or RC (varies) | Typically RC (with conditions) |
| Water (accidental discharge) | Usually excluded | Included | Included (subject to exclusions) |
| Best fit | Lower cost, limited needs | Balanced protection | Well-maintained properties |
